What affects the price

The final price for installing a sliding door depends on a few key things. First, consider the material; vinyl is generally more budget-friendly, while wood or aluminum frames usually add to the cost. The size of the opening and whether you need custom sizing will also shift the bottom line. If the current frame is damaged or needs structural repairs before the new door fits, that requires extra labor. Finally, energy-efficient glass packages or specialty hardware like locks and handles impact the total investment. Exact pricing confirmed free on the call.

What are the common issues with sliding glass doors?

Common issues with sliding glass doors in Provo that licensed, insured pros address include sticking panels, worn-out rollers, and damaged tracks. Drafts indicating poor sealing are also frequent problems. Lock malfunctions and screen tears are other concerns. These issues can stem from normal wear and tear or improper initial installation. Addressing these problems promptly ensures the door operates safely and efficiently.

What is the typical sliding glass door installation process?

The typical sliding glass door installation in Provo involves licensed, insured pros removing the old door and frame. They then prepare the opening to ensure a perfect fit for the new unit. The new frame is installed and secured, followed by hanging and adjusting the door panels for smooth, effortless operation. Weatherstripping and sealing are applied to enhance energy efficiency. Finally, the door is tested for security and function.
